About Guillaume André Durand

Guillaume André Durand is a scholar working on Microbiology, Infectious Diseases and Clinical Biochemistry, having authored 42 papers that have together received 741 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Mosquito-borne diseases and control (19 papers), Viral Infections and Vectors (12 papers) and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Medicine (66 citations), Infectious Diseases (225 citations) and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ology (23 citations). Guillaume André Durand has collaborated with scholars based in France, Saudi Arabia and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Didier Raoult, Isabelle Leparc-Goffart, Nicholas Armstrong, Bernard Maillère, Pierre‐Edouard Fournier, Sabine Riffault, Julie Bernard, Jean‐François Eléouët, Agnès Petit‐Camurdan and Nathalie Castagné.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Journal of Virology.
